The Evolution of Residency Cards: From Paper to Biometric Technology
The journey of residency cards has undergone significant transformation, reflecting broader technological advancements and societal needs. Initially, residency documentation was predominantly paper-based, characterized by manual processes that were time-consuming and prone to errors. These early cards often lacked security features, making them susceptible to forgery and misuse.
As the digital age progressed, the introduction of electronic residency cards marked a pivotal shift. These cards incorporated basic features such as magnetic stripes and barcodes, enhancing data storage and retrieval capabilities. However, the real revolution came with the advent of biometric technology.
Biometric residency cards utilize unique physical characteristics, such as fingerprints and facial recognition, to verify identity. This leap not only bolsters security but also streamlines the verification process, allowing for quicker access to services. As the UK prepares for the implementation of these advanced systems in 2025, the evolution from paper to biometric technology promises to enhance both the integrity and efficiency of residency documentation.
